RTSP摄像头通过VPN安全访问的部署与实践指南

hyde1011 3 2026-05-16 18:03:51

在现代网络监控系统中,RTSP(Real Time Streaming Protocol)摄像头因其低延迟、高兼容性和广泛支持而成为主流选择,当这些摄像头部署在远程位置或需要从公网访问时,如何确保数据传输的安全性便成为一个关键问题,传统方式直接暴露摄像头IP地址于公网存在巨大安全隐患,如未授权访问、视频流劫持和DDoS攻击等,借助虚拟私人网络(VPN)来构建安全隧道,已成为连接RTSP摄像头与远程终端的标准做法。

我们需要理解RTSP协议的基本特性,RTSP本身不提供加密功能,仅负责控制媒体流的播放、暂停等操作,真正的视频流通常通过RTP(Real-time Transport Protocol)传输,而RTP也缺乏加密机制,这意味着如果摄像头直接暴露在公网,任何人都可以通过工具(如VLC播放器)轻松获取视频流,单纯依赖端口开放是不可取的。

使用VPN可以有效解决这一问题,常见的方案包括OpenVPN、WireGuard和IPsec等,以WireGuard为例,它轻量高效、配置简单且性能优异,特别适合部署在边缘设备(如树莓派或小型NAS)上作为客户端或服务端,用户只需在本地部署一个WireGuard服务器,并为每个远程摄像头分配独立的子网IP地址,即可实现点对点加密通信。

具体实施步骤如下:

  1. 搭建VPN服务端:在云服务器或家庭路由器上安装WireGuard,生成公私钥对,并配置允许流量转发的防火墙规则(如iptables)。
  2. 配置摄像头侧客户端:若摄像头本身支持OpenVPN或可运行脚本,则可直接安装WireGuard客户端;否则可通过外接设备(如树莓派)模拟摄像头并接入VPN。
  3. 设置端口映射与路由:将摄像头的RTSP端口(默认554)绑定到本地虚拟接口,通过VPN隧道传输至远程主机,避免直接暴露公网IP。
  4. 测试与优化:使用Wireshark抓包验证是否所有流量均被加密;同时通过QoS策略限制带宽占用,保障视频流稳定性。

还需注意以下几点:

  • 定期更新固件和软件补丁,防止已知漏洞被利用。
  • 使用强密码保护摄像头登录界面,启用双因素认证(如TFA)。
  • 在VPN服务端设置访问控制列表(ACL),仅允许特定IP或MAC地址接入。
  • 若需多用户远程访问,建议结合身份认证平台(如LDAP或OAuth)实现细粒度权限管理。

将RTSP摄像头接入VPN不仅提升了安全性,还增强了网络灵活性,尤其适用于工厂、零售门店或家庭安防等场景,使用户可在任何地点安全地查看实时画面,同时规避了公网风险,未来随着零信任架构(Zero Trust)的普及,此类基于加密隧道的解决方案将成为IoT设备安全接入的标准范式。

RTSP摄像头通过VPN安全访问的部署与实践指南

上一篇:Windows 10搭建个人VPN服务完整指南,从配置到优化
下一篇:小宇宙幻想台服VPN使用指南,网络访问与安全合规的平衡之道
相关文章
返回顶部小火箭